![]() Cultural context Half of a pecan pie Chocolate pecan tarts prior to baking Claims have also been made of pecan pie existing in the early 1800s in Alabama, but this does not appear to be supported by recipes or literature. Some have stated that the French invented pecan pie soon after settling in New Orleans, after being introduced to the pecan nut by the Native American Quinipissa and Tangipahoa tribes. ![]() Some Pecan pie recipes may be a variant of chess pie, which is made with a similar butter-sugar-egg plus the addition of milk or condensed milk to make a true custard. Sugar pies such as treacle tart were attested in Medieval Europe, and adapted in North America to the ingredients available, resulting in such dishes as shoofly pie, sugar cream pie, butter tart and chess pie. : 326 The word pecan is a derivative from the early 18th century of an Algonquin word, pakani, referring to a nut. Archaeological evidence found in Texas indicates that Native Americans used pecans more than 8,000 years ago. Pecans are native to the southern United States. Pecan pie came to be closely associated with the culture of the Southern United States in the 1940s and 1950s. ![]() Well-known cookbooks such as Fannie Farmer and The Joy of Cooking did not include this dessert before 1940. The company has claimed that the dish was a 1930s "discovery" of a "new use for corn syrup" by a corporate sales executive's wife. The makers of Karo syrup significantly contributed to popularizing the dish and many of the recipes for variants ( caramel, cinnamon, Irish cream, peanut butter, etc.) of the classic pie. The 1929 congressional club cookbook has a recipe for the pie which used only eggs, milk, sugar and pecans. Pecan pie was made before the invention of corn syrup, and older recipes used darker sugar-based syrup or molasses. Pecan pie may be served with whipped cream, vanilla ice cream or hard sauce.Īttempts to trace the dish's origin have not found any recipes dated earlier than a pecan custard pie recipe published in Harper's Bazaar in 1886. Most pecan pie recipes include salt and vanilla as flavorings. It is commonly served at holiday meals in the United States and is considered a specialty of Southern U.S. Variations may include white or brown sugar, cane syrup, sugar syrup, molasses, maple syrup, or honey. His focus of study at Yale? Igniting gunpowder underwater - a feat which generally thought impossible prior to his experiments. Seizing an unforeseen opportunity in the face of grief, Bushnell used half of his inheritance to pursue an education and, at age 31, he was accepted at Yale College. But in the course of just three years, he lost two sisters and both parents. At 26, he remained unmarried and living at home. Growing up in the rural outskirts of Saybrook, Conn., Bushnell assisted his father and brothers with fieldwork and general farm maintenance, but spent his free time reading, cultivating curiosity and a love of invention.īut it took time and tragedy before Bushnell could tap into his academic passions. He was born to farmers, Nehemiah and Sarah Bushnell on August 30, 1740. This is the story of the Turtle, the first combat-deployed submersible vessel.ĭavid Bushnell’s origin story embodied the American dream decades before the United States was an inkling in the mind of its founders.
